Cross-platform iOS and Android apps sharing 90%+ of the codebase — with native module bridges for device-specific capabilities where the platform demands it. Fast to ship, easy to maintain.
Pixel-perfect cross-platform apps with Flutter — ideal for demanding custom UI/UX requirements, consistent 60fps animations, and teams already investing in the Dart ecosystem.
Swift-based iOS development for performance-critical applications — AR experiences, Core ML on-device intelligence, HealthKit integration, and apps that need deep access to Apple platform APIs.
Kotlin-first Android development with Jetpack Compose, Material You design, Android-specific APIs, and Play Store optimisation — built to perform across the full range of Android devices.
Local SQLite and Realm databases, background sync engines, and conflict resolution — so your app works reliably in the field, on the tube, or anywhere connectivity cannot be guaranteed.
FCM and APNs integration, audience segmentation, deep linking, A/B tested notification copy, and re-engagement campaign infrastructure — notifications that actually get opened.
Frame rate profiling, bundle size reduction, lazy loading, image optimisation, and memory management — eliminating the jank, lag, and crashes that quietly drive uninstalls.
Certificate pinning, root and jailbreak detection, secure storage via Keychain and Keystore, OWASP Mobile Top 10 hardening, and GDPR-compliant data handling — built in, not bolted on.
Cross-platform iOS and Android apps sharing 90%+ of the codebase — with native module bridges for device-specific capabilities where the platform demands it. Fast to ship, easy to maintain.
Pixel-perfect cross-platform apps with Flutter — ideal for demanding custom UI/UX requirements, consistent 60fps animations, and teams already investing in the Dart ecosystem.
Swift-based iOS development for performance-critical applications — AR experiences, Core ML on-device intelligence, HealthKit integration, and apps that need deep access to Apple platform APIs.
Kotlin-first Android development with Jetpack Compose, Material You design, Android-specific APIs, and Play Store optimisation — built to perform across the full range of Android devices.
Local SQLite and Realm databases, background sync engines, and conflict resolution — so your app works reliably in the field, on the tube, or anywhere connectivity cannot be guaranteed.
FCM and APNs integration, audience segmentation, deep linking, A/B tested notification copy, and re-engagement campaign infrastructure — notifications that actually get opened.
Frame rate profiling, bundle size reduction, lazy loading, image optimisation, and memory management — eliminating the jank, lag, and crashes that quietly drive uninstalls.
Certificate pinning, root and jailbreak detection, secure storage via Keychain and Keystore, OWASP Mobile Top 10 hardening, and GDPR-compliant data handling — built in, not bolted on.
A structured approach that delivers reliable results – from first conversation to production.
Everything you need to know about our Mobile App Development services.